Why React Native Gifted Charts Is Dominating Mobile Data Visualization Trends In The US

Why React Native Gifted Charts Is Dominating Mobile Data Visualization Trends In The US

reactjs - The tooltip for the data points in the React Native Gifted ...

In the rapidly evolving landscape of mobile application development, the ability to present complex data in an intuitive and visually appealing manner has become a non-negotiable requirement for success. As users increasingly demand sophisticated dashboards and real-time analytics at their fingertips, developers are turning to high-performance solutions that balance flexibility with ease of use. One specific library has captured the attention of the American development community for its robust feature set and seamless integration capabilities. The library, known as react native gifted charts, has emerged as a frontrunner for creators looking to build data-heavy applications without sacrificing the aesthetic quality of their user interface. Whether you are building a financial tracker, a health monitoring tool, or a social engagement dashboard, understanding how to leverage react native gifted charts can significantly elevate the user experience. This article explores why this tool is trending, how to implement its core features, and the best practices for maintaining high performance in data-driven mobile environments. The Rise of react native gifted charts: Why Developers Are SwitchingThe shift toward react native gifted charts is not accidental. For years, developers struggled with charting libraries that were either too rigid to customize or too heavy, causing significant performance lag on older mobile devices. The introduction of a more modular, SVG-based approach changed the game, allowing for smooth animations and intricate designs that reflect modern US design standards. One of the primary reasons for its sudden rise in popularity is the out-of-the-box support for interactive elements. In an era where "static" is synonymous with "boring," the ability to add dynamic tooltips, hovering effects, and smooth transitions is vital for keeping users engaged. react native gifted charts provides these features natively, reducing the need for complex custom logic and external dependencies that often bloat an application's bundle size. Furthermore, the library addresses the growing need for responsive data visualization. With the variety of screen sizes in the US market—from compact smartphones to large-format tablets—having a charting solution that scales gracefully is essential. The layout engine within react native gifted charts ensures that your data remains legible and interactive, regardless of the hardware it is being viewed on.

By leveraging the power of React Native's bridge efficiently, the library minimizes the overhead typically associated with complex graphics. This makes it an ideal choice for apps that require real-time updates, such as live market feeds or active user tracking dashboards. Unmatched Customization via SVG ArchitectureThe beauty of react native gifted charts lies in its underlying architecture. By utilizing Scalable Vector Graphics (SVG), it allows for a level of visual fidelity that standard view-based charts cannot match. Developers have granular control over every aspect of the chart, from the curvature of a line to the opacity of a gradient fill. This level of control is particularly important for brands in the US that want to maintain a strict visual identity. You aren't just stuck with "default" colors; you can inject custom themes, utilize complex linear gradients, and even define custom components for markers and labels. This flexibility ensures that react native gifted charts fits perfectly into any design system, no matter how unique. A Deep Dive into Implementing react native gifted charts for Modern DashboardsGetting started with react native gifted charts is straightforward, but mastering its more advanced features is where the real value lies. To build a dashboard that truly resonates with users, you must understand the interplay between data structures and visual props. The library supports a wide array of chart types, including line charts, bar charts, area charts, and pie charts. Each of these comes with its own set of specialized properties designed to handle various data types. For instance, when implementing a financial history view, the LineChart component offers specific props for "curved" lines and "data points" that can be individually styled to highlight specific milestones or anomalies. Configuring the Line Chart for Real-Time DataThe line chart is perhaps the most utilized feature within react native gifted charts. To make it effective, developers often utilize the pointerConfig prop. This allows for a highly interactive experience where users can drag their finger across the chart to see specific values at exact timestamps. For US-based apps where transparency and data clarity are paramount, setting up a custom tooltip within the line chart is a best practice. You can pass a component to the pointerConfig to render a custom view that matches your app's typography and color palette. This ensures that the information is not just available, but easily digestible for the average user. Mastering the Bar Chart for Financial TrackingBar charts are the gold standard for comparing discrete categories, such as monthly spending or weekly activity goals. Within react native gifted charts, the BarChart component offers unique features like stacking and grouping. When building a "budgeting" section of an app, using stacked bar charts allows you to show a total value while simultaneously breaking down the individual contributors to that total. The isAnimated prop is also a key feature here; a subtle bounce animation when the chart first loads can create a sense of premium quality that users associate with top-tier applications. Maximizing User Retention with Interactive UI FeaturesIn the competitive US app market, retention is everything. If a user finds a dashboard difficult to navigate or hard to read, they are likely to churn. react native gifted charts offers several features specifically designed to improve the utility and stickiness of data screens. One such feature is the integration of secondary Y-axes. This allows developers to plot two different data scales on the same chart—for example, tracking "Revenue" alongside "User Growth." This provides a holistic view of the data, allowing users to draw correlations without switching between different screens. Implementing Custom Tooltips and Pointer ConfigurationsThe default interaction model for many mobile charts is often clunky. react native gifted charts solves this by offering a highly configurable pointer system. By adjusting the pointerVanishDelay and pointerStripColor, you can create a sleek, professional-looking interface that feels native to the OS. The ability to trigger Haptic Feedback alongside these pointer movements is a secret weapon for engagement. When a user "feels" the data points as they scrub through a chart, it creates a tactile connection to the information, a trend that is increasingly popular in high-end mobile design. Dynamic Gradients and Smoothing AnimationsVisual psychology plays a huge role in how users perceive data. A "sharp" and "jagged" line chart might convey volatility, while a smooth, gradient-filled area chart conveys stability and growth. react native gifted charts makes it incredibly easy to switch between these "vibes" using the curved and areaChart props. Using the linearGradient features within the library allows you to create depth and dimension. For example, you can have a line chart that transitions from a vibrant green to a transparent base, highlighting the "area under the curve" without cluttering the screen. These small aesthetic choices contribute to a higher dwell time as users spend more time interacting with the polished interface.

reactjs - The tooltip for the data points in the React Native Gifted ...

reactjs - The tooltip for the data points in the React Native Gifted ...

One such feature is the integration of secondary Y-axes. This allows developers to plot two different data scales on the same chart—for example, tracking "Revenue" alongside "User Growth." This provides a holistic view of the data, allowing users to draw correlations without switching between different screens. Implementing Custom Tooltips and Pointer ConfigurationsThe default interaction model for many mobile charts is often clunky. react native gifted charts solves this by offering a highly configurable pointer system. By adjusting the pointerVanishDelay and pointerStripColor, you can create a sleek, professional-looking interface that feels native to the OS. The ability to trigger Haptic Feedback alongside these pointer movements is a secret weapon for engagement. When a user "feels" the data points as they scrub through a chart, it creates a tactile connection to the information, a trend that is increasingly popular in high-end mobile design. Dynamic Gradients and Smoothing AnimationsVisual psychology plays a huge role in how users perceive data. A "sharp" and "jagged" line chart might convey volatility, while a smooth, gradient-filled area chart conveys stability and growth. react native gifted charts makes it incredibly easy to switch between these "vibes" using the curved and areaChart props. Using the linearGradient features within the library allows you to create depth and dimension. For example, you can have a line chart that transitions from a vibrant green to a transparent base, highlighting the "area under the curve" without cluttering the screen. These small aesthetic choices contribute to a higher dwell time as users spend more time interacting with the polished interface. Is react native gifted charts the Right Choice for Your Next Project?With so many options available in the React Native ecosystem, it is important to weigh react native gifted charts against its competitors. While libraries like Victory Native or react-native-svg-charts have their merits, they often require a steeper learning curve or more boilerplate code to achieve the same visual results. react native gifted charts is often preferred by teams that need to move fast without sacrificing the ability to iterate on the design later. Its prop-heavy API means you can change the look and feel of a chart almost entirely by updating a few lines of code, rather than refactoring the entire component structure. Weighing the Pros and Cons Against CompetitorsPros: Ease of Styling: Almost every visual element is exposed via props. Animation Support: Built-in support for layout animations and entry transitions. Interaction: Best-in-class pointer and tooltip configurations. Documentation: Clear examples for a wide variety of use cases. Cons: Learning Curve for Complex Overlays: While basic charts are easy, very complex custom overlays may require a deep understanding of the SVG coordinate system. Bundle Size: Because it is feature-rich, it may be slightly larger than bare-bones SVG implementations, though this is rarely an issue for modern devices. Future-Proofing Your App: Scalability and SupportAs you scale your application, your data visualization needs will inevitably grow. Choosing react native gifted charts provides a level of future-proofing because the library is actively maintained and updated to support the latest versions of React Native. In the US market, where accessibility (A11y) is becoming an increasingly important legal and ethical requirement, having a library that allows for custom labeling and screen-reader-friendly data points is a significant advantage. Ensuring that your charts are inclusive not only broadens your user base but also protects your brand's reputation. Optimizing for High-Resolution DisplaysWith the prevalence of Retina and Super AMOLED displays, users can spot low-quality rendering from a mile away. Because react native gifted charts is SVG-based, it renders with mathematical precision, ensuring that lines are crisp and text is sharp on every device. This level of quality is essential for apps looking to compete in the "Premium" or "Pro" categories of the App Store. Staying Informed on Data Visualization TrendsThe world of mobile development moves fast, and the way we visualize data is no exception. By choosing react native gifted charts, you are joining a community of developers who prioritize user-centric design and performance. As you continue to build and refine your application, staying updated on the latest props and features added to this library will ensure you remain at the cutting edge of the industry. Whether you are a solo developer or part of a large enterprise team, the goal remains the same: to turn raw data into actionable insights for your users. With the right tools and a focus on quality, your data dashboards can become one of the most valuable features of your mobile product. Final Thoughts on Implementing react native gifted chartsBuilding a high-performing mobile app requires more than just functional code; it requires an eye for detail and a commitment to the user experience. By integrating react native gifted charts, you are giving yourself the toolkit necessary to create stunning, interactive, and reliable data visualizations.

Is react native gifted charts the Right Choice for Your Next Project?With so many options available in the React Native ecosystem, it is important to weigh react native gifted charts against its competitors. While libraries like Victory Native or react-native-svg-charts have their merits, they often require a steeper learning curve or more boilerplate code to achieve the same visual results. react native gifted charts is often preferred by teams that need to move fast without sacrificing the ability to iterate on the design later. Its prop-heavy API means you can change the look and feel of a chart almost entirely by updating a few lines of code, rather than refactoring the entire component structure. Weighing the Pros and Cons Against CompetitorsPros: Ease of Styling: Almost every visual element is exposed via props. Animation Support: Built-in support for layout animations and entry transitions. Interaction: Best-in-class pointer and tooltip configurations. Documentation: Clear examples for a wide variety of use cases. Cons: Learning Curve for Complex Overlays: While basic charts are easy, very complex custom overlays may require a deep understanding of the SVG coordinate system. Bundle Size: Because it is feature-rich, it may be slightly larger than bare-bones SVG implementations, though this is rarely an issue for modern devices. Future-Proofing Your App: Scalability and SupportAs you scale your application, your data visualization needs will inevitably grow. Choosing react native gifted charts provides a level of future-proofing because the library is actively maintained and updated to support the latest versions of React Native. In the US market, where accessibility (A11y) is becoming an increasingly important legal and ethical requirement, having a library that allows for custom labeling and screen-reader-friendly data points is a significant advantage. Ensuring that your charts are inclusive not only broadens your user base but also protects your brand's reputation. Optimizing for High-Resolution DisplaysWith the prevalence of Retina and Super AMOLED displays, users can spot low-quality rendering from a mile away. Because react native gifted charts is SVG-based, it renders with mathematical precision, ensuring that lines are crisp and text is sharp on every device. This level of quality is essential for apps looking to compete in the "Premium" or "Pro" categories of the App Store. Staying Informed on Data Visualization TrendsThe world of mobile development moves fast, and the way we visualize data is no exception. By choosing react native gifted charts, you are joining a community of developers who prioritize user-centric design and performance. As you continue to build and refine your application, staying updated on the latest props and features added to this library will ensure you remain at the cutting edge of the industry. Whether you are a solo developer or part of a large enterprise team, the goal remains the same: to turn raw data into actionable insights for your users. With the right tools and a focus on quality, your data dashboards can become one of the most valuable features of your mobile product. Final Thoughts on Implementing react native gifted chartsBuilding a high-performing mobile app requires more than just functional code; it requires an eye for detail and a commitment to the user experience. By integrating react native gifted charts, you are giving yourself the toolkit necessary to create stunning, interactive, and reliable data visualizations. As you move forward, remember to test your charts on various devices and prioritize the clarity of the information being presented. A well-designed chart does more than just look good—it tells a story and empowers the user to make informed decisions. Stay curious, keep experimenting with different configurations, and leverage the power of react native gifted charts to bring your data to life in the most impactful way possible.

reactjs - The tooltip for the data points in the React Native Gifted ...

reactjs - The tooltip for the data points in the React Native Gifted ...

Read also: The Newark Advocate Obits

close